Nope ..hey I started so late in life (58)and am 63 now on a 2004 Road King...right now I have slip-ons...stage kit...PC2..and the 96 upgrade...did it mainly to pull a trailer..coz when we ( the wife and I ) decided this is what we wanted to do ..we were gonna see this country, and as much of it as we possible on the bike. Its been one of the best decision we ever made. Been to the east, and west coast...turned 50,000 plus as of our last trip to the 105th and on into Canada. I'll tell you something else...its keeping us young...refuse to set home and worry about what my grass looks like..yeah our kids think we're crazy...there just jealous!...lol...I'll do what it takes to keep riding....Don't get me wrong...I love the sound...and when I twist the throttle its not gonna be in someone else's face nor in a community thats is requesting we tune it down a bit..I've seen what its done to some of the communities around here. My primary reason for riding Coz we love it plain and simple. So my answer is I'll never sell my baby..lol
